Step into one of Greece’s most important museums, where the treasures of Apollo’s sanctuary tell the story of faith, politics, and art across a millennium. Curated rooms guide you from early votive offerings to high Classical masterpieces. Highlights not to miss • The Charioteer of Delphi: bronze elegance frozen mid-victory—note the inlaid eyes and lifelike braid. • Sphinx of Naxos: a monumental guardian that once crowned a column in the sanctuary. • Siphnian Treasury friezes: lively mythic reliefs, rich with detail and movement. • The Omphalos (“navel of the world”): symbol of Delphi’s cosmic centrality. • Statue of Antinoos: serene beauty from the Roman era, illuminated by soft natural light. What you’ll experience • A guided narrative that connects artifacts to the oracular rituals performed outside on the Sacred Way. • Time to linger with key pieces—this museum rewards unhurried looking.

Walk the Sacred Way just as ancient pilgrims did, climbing through terraces of temples, treasuries, & theaters to reach the heart of Apollo’s sanctuary. The backdrop—the Valley of Phocis—is as breathtaking as the ruins themselves. Route & storytelling • Athenian Treasury: victory monument turned time capsule; admire its crisp Doric geometry. • Temple of Apollo: where the Pythia delivered oracles; learn how vapors, ritual, and politics intertwined. • Theater: panoramic tiers with a view that steals the show—imagine festivals echoing off the rock. • Stadium (time/pace permitting): the high terrace where Pythian Games celebrated music and athletics. • Sanctuary of Athena Pronaia (optional detour): the graceful Tholos—Delphi’s most photogenic circle of columns. Look for: Dedication inscriptions and cuttings for ancient statues along the path—Delphi was once a forest of bronze & marble. End your day at the legendary Battlefield of Thermopylae, where King Leonidas and 300 Spartans made their immortal stand against the Persian army in 480 BC. Stand before the imposing statue of Leonidas, gaze over the plains where history was written, and feel the atmosphere of courage that still lingers in this peaceful valley. Highlights: • The Leonidas Monument • Battlefield memorial and topographical displays • The nearby hot springs, which give Thermopylae its name (“Hot Gates”) Photo tip: Capture the bronze warrior framed by green hills and open sky — a moving tribute to endurance and freedom.
